If the Australian cricket team thought they could ride out the storm after their ball-tampering scandal - they have another thing coming.
Captain Steve Smith's admitted to orchestrating the cheating - but still claims he's the right person to lead the team.
He's since been suspended by the International Cricket Council and fined 100% of his match fee.
Australian broadcaster and writer Geoff Lemon told Mike Hosking it seems as if Smith thought the ordeal would blow over.
But he says cricket fans aren't holding back with their criticisms.
"There's a lot of devastation, disappointment and disgust."
New Zealand broadcaster Phil Gifford says the incident is almost beyond belief.
"Not only for the fact that it breaches everything in the spirit of the game. Not only for the fact that it breaks a law within the game. It was premeditated and so unbelievably stupid."
